This page provides information about the candidates who are running for the Monroe County Council on General Election Day, November 8th. The 7-member County Council appropriates all funds for county use, adopts county budget, fixes county tax rates, and has exclusive power to borrow money for the County. Councilors serve four-year terms for this part-time position.
Three Democrats and one Republican will vie for seats in Districts 1-4. Only one incumbent, Peter Iversen, will face a candidate from the Republican party in the race for his seat in District 1. The other candidates are running unopposed in the following districts. |

Winner: Jennifer Crossley (D)

- Jennifer Crossley currently serves as the Monroe County Councilor for District 4. She made history with her appointment to the council in December 2021 as she is the first Black person to serve on the County Council. Prior to this, she served as chair for the Monroe County Democratic Party (January 2019 through December 2021) and also made history as the first Black person to serve in this role. Jennifer now serves as the VP of Legislative Action for Monroe County NOW. Previously, she was on the Steering Committee on the Democratic Women’s Caucus in 2018. She also served as the Membership Chair and Vice President of the Monroe County NOW (National Organization for Women) chapter in 2017.

Winner: Peter Iversen (D)

- Peter is a local leader who serves as the current Monroe County Councilman representing the first district. With his wife of 13 years, he is raising two children in Monroe County. He obtained his Masters of Public Affairs from the Indiana University O’Neill School of Public and Environmental Affairs. Peter has represented the First District for two years with a focus on creating a community that is resilient to Climate Change; advances equity, diversity, and inclusion; and is healthy.
